Published Jan 2002 by Cartoon Books.$9.49
Volume 8 - 2nd and later printings. "Treasure Hunters!" NOTE: Covers on reprints may vary. Story and art by Jeff Smith. The evil Hooded One surrounds the walled city of Atheia and offers the trapped citizens two choices: "Surrender or Die!" Fone Bone and his friends seek desperately for a way out so that Thorn can search for the mythological Crown of Horns - an ancient weapon that can defeat the Lord of the Locusts. Meanwhile, the unflappable and greedy Phoney Bone prepares his latest moneymaking scheme: making money! Finally, the usurper Tarsil himself corners our heroes in one of the biggest turning points in all of the Bone saga! Softcover, 144 pages, B&W. Cover price $15.95.

Published Jul 2008 by Scholastic Press.$5.99
Volume 8 - 2nd and later printings. "Treasure Hunters!" Story and art by Jeff Smith. In the eighth installment of the epic Bone series, the Bone cousins, Gran'ma Ben, and Thorn finally reach the city of Atheia, where they reunite with old friends and plan to thwart the coming of the Lord of the Locusts. The Pawan army has joined forces with Briar and the rat creatures, and danger increases as Thorn's visions get stronger. Meanwhile, Phoney Bone is convinced Atheia is a city rich in gold, and he is determined to uncover it. Softcover, 6-in. x 9-in., 138 pages, full color. Cover price $9.99.
